java二维数组填充替换元素

发布网友 发布时间:2022-04-24 13:57

我来回答

3个回答

热心网友 时间:2023-10-15 09:15

1,你先通过遍历,在循环里面不就成了一维数组了,再用fill方法得了呗,

2,上代码,

import java.util.Arrays;

public class Demo19 {
public static void main(String[] args) {
int s1[][] = { { 1, 2, 3, 4, 5 }, { 1, 5, 6, 7 } };

for (int i = 0; i < s1.length; i++) {
Arrays.fill(s1[i], 5);
}

for (int i = 0; i < s1.length; i++) {
for (int j = 0; j < s1[i].length; j++) {
System.out.print(s1[i][j]);
}
}
}
}

热心网友 时间:2023-10-15 09:15

import java.util.Arrays;

public class day3
{
public static void main(String[] args)
{
int s1[][] = { { 1, 2, 3, 4, 5 }, { 1, 5, 6, 7 } };
System.out.println(Arrays.deepToString(s1));
for(int i = 0; i < s1.length; i++)
{
Arrays.fill(s1[i], 5);
}
System.out.println(Arrays.deepToString(s1));
}
}

热心网友 时间:2023-10-15 09:16

import java.util.Arrays;
public class TwoArray {
public static void main(String[]arge){
int array[][]=new int[3][4];

for(int i=0;i<array.length;i++)
{
Arrays.fill(array[i], 5);
for(int j=0;j<array[i].length;j++)
{
System.out.print(array[i][j]);
}
System.out.println();
}
}

}
已经验证可以正常运行

声明声明:本网页内容为用户发布,旨在传播知识,不代表本网认同其观点,若有侵权等问题请及时与本网联系,我们将在第一时间删除处理。E-MAIL:11247931@qq.com